“Clay Brown” Adidas Yeezy 700 V3: Official Images

The 202 Holiday season will see the retail debut of the “Clay Brown” Adidas Yeezy 700 V3. It sports a black mesh upper with clay brown streaked across the lateral and medial sides. This upper is overlaid by its signature cage and this package sits atop an EVA, and not Boost, midsole and a gum rubber outsole. Russell Westbrook traded to Washington for John Wall and first rounder

From Adrian Wojnarowski of ESPN: The Washington Wizards and Houston Rocketshave agreed to trade two disgruntled star point guards, John Wall and Russell Westbrook, in a blockbuster deal, sources told ESPN. The Wizards are sending Wall and a lottery-protected 2023 first-round pick to the Rockets for Westbrook in a deal that both players wanted and had been simmering for weeks, sources said. Discussions had been stalled since mid-October, sources said, until the two general managers, Washington’s Tommy Sheppard and Houston’s Rafael Stone, decided to get on the phone Tuesday afternoon. NBA and NBPA announce 48 of 546 tested players were positive for COVID-19

From Scott Polacek of B/R: Amid a rise in COVID-19 cases across the United States, the NBA and its players association announced that 48 of the 546 players who were tested from Nov. 24-30 returned positive tests. Those who tested positive are isolating until they are cleared following Centers for Disease Control and Prevention recommendations. It is notable the NBA said it is working with the CDC for guidance on how long players can isolate given Tuesday’s announcement. “Christmas” New Balance Kawhi coming in mid-December

This Christmas edition of the New Balance Kawhi is inspired by the Klaw’s favorite mythical creature, the Snow Wasset. The Wasset is known for stalking its prey and then ambushing them through ice and snow, It sports blue and white across its upper, giving the shoe a cold, wintry vibe. On the tongue is found the logo of claw-gripped basketball. This aforementioned upper sits atop a a white FuelCell midsole and a translucent rubber outsole. NBA unveils schedule through Christmas

From Jasmyn Winbush and Sam Quinn of cbssports.com: The 2020-21 NBA season will tip off with a doubleheader on Dec. 22, featuring the Brooklyn Nets and Golden State Warriorsin the first game and the champion Los Angeles Lakers and crosstown rival Los Angeles Clippers continuing their rivalry to close out opening night.  From there, the Wednesday night slate will feature two potential playoff previews. The Milwaukee Bucks and Boston Celtics will kick off the evening, and then Chris Paul will make his Phoenix Suns debut in a battle with the Dallas Mavericks.  The league released their Christmas Day schedule as well. MEAC Men’s Basketball Week 1 Player Honours

From the Mid-Eastern Athletic Conference: NORFOLK, Va., Dec. 1, 2020 — North Carolina Central redshirt senior guard C.J. Keyser is the first Mid-Eastern Athletic Conference (MEAC) men’s basketball Player of the Week for the 2020-21 season, presented by Coca-Cola, it was announced today. Meanwhile, redshirt seniors Anthony Tarke of Coppin State and J.J. Matthews of Norfolk State are the Co-Defensive Players of the Week. Kenan Sarvan of Coppin State is the MEAC Rookie of the Week.
